When a person passes away or ends up being incapacitated, there are concerns pertaining to probate, finances, inheritance, and much more. Making sure that you leave your estate situated to bring out your wishes suggests that you should initially employ an estate preparation attorney.


An estate preparation attorney is a lawyer whose method focuses on probate, wills, trust funds, and related concerns. They know just how to produce papers in conformity with the wide range of intricate laws that perform their customers' wishes. Trust fund and estate planning lawyers likewise recognize how to finest protect the assets of their clients.

If needed, probate begins right after you lose a loved one. Probate is a legal proceeding validating a Will (in cases where the decedent has one) to settle an estate. If the decedent passes away without a Will (or other Estate Strategy in area), it's claimed she or he passed away intestate, and the estate would certainly read more experience probate in this circumstances, as well.

Their services can usually consist of everything from searching for and inventorying properties of the estate, to comprehending and paying all the financial debts the estate may have, to distributing and working out the estate, and extra. Probate attorneys are qualified to aid with the actual Estate Preparation process also, although they often tend to bill a high charge for the fundamentals like setting up guardianship, developing a Will or composing a Depend on.


The array for a probate lawyer fee will vary, as they can charge either by the hour or a flat charge, and in some states, charges can be established by the dimension of the estate.
